Compliance & DAV

What Vietnam requires from Indian exporters

Vietnam’s pharmaceutical market is regulated by the Drug Administration of Vietnam (DAV) under the Ministry of Health. Every imported medicine needs a Marketing Authorisation (a “visa” / registration number) or a specific import licence before it can be distributed, and the importer must be a Vietnam-licensed pharmaceutical company. WHO-GMP is the quality benchmark DAV expects from a foreign manufacturer, and a CPP plus GMP certificate support the dossier.

Requirement / DocumentPurpose
DAV product registrationRequired before a medicine can be marketed in Vietnam.
Importer licence & import permitHeld by the Vietnam partner to legally import and distribute.
Certificate of Analysis (COA)Confirms quality and composition of each batch.
Certificate of Pharmaceutical Product (CPP)Confirms the product’s regulatory status in India (WHO format).
GMP CertificateConfirms the site meets Good Manufacturing Practice standards.
Certificate of Origin & commercial invoiceRequired for customs clearance.

In practice, the Vietnam importer or distributor — not the Indian exporter — holds the DAV licence and manages registration. IGM works closely with licensed local partners and provides all supplier-side documentation.

Import process

How to import medicine from India to Vietnam — step by step

Choose a certified, DGFT-registered Indian exporterWHO-GMP-aligned, able to provide DAV-compatible documentation.
Define your product requirementsShare category, INN or brand, dosage form, strength, pack size and quantity for accurate pricing.
Confirm DAV registration statusWe check whether the product is registered or whether registration is required first.
Request proforma invoice & documentationCOA, CPP, GMP certificate and Certificate of Origin — prepared for customs and DAV.
Your local partner secures the import permitThe licensed importer completes registration/permit formalities.
Shipping & cold chainVia Ho Chi Minh City (Cat Lai) and Hai Phong seaports, or air freight to Tan Son Nhat (HCMC) and Noi Bai (Hanoi); sea freight roughly 2–4 weeks; air freight about 4–6 days. Temperature-sensitive products ship monitored.
Customs clearance & deliveryYour clearing agent processes the consignment; complete documentation ensures smooth clearance.
